  • GE.Bedrock 1:1 000 000 is a transformed version of the SGU product Bedrock1:1 million with the purpose to conform to the Inspire data specification for Geology encoded according to GeoSciML 4.0. It is also a contribution to the OneGeology initiative (www.onegeoloy.org). Data is represented in a two-dimensional model of the top of the bedrock, describing identified geological units geometry, the material composition of the units and geologic events that has acted on the units. Shear displacement structures like faults on the top of bedrock are also included in the model. The main features of the bedrock geology of Sweden is represented in the produkt and since it is based on compilation of bedrock maps of different scales, age and quality the accuracy of the data varies within the dataset. The product is produced for presentation at the scale of 1:1 miilion which means that some units are heavily generalized.

  • The dataset GE.Bedrock 1:1 million covering the whole of Sweden is available in this OGC WFS service. The service delivers data compliant to the Inspire theme Geology encoded as GeoSciML 4.0. FeatureTypes included are MappedFeature and GeologicUnit. MappedFeatures (geometry) are specified by GeologicUnits containing information on lithology and age. The underlying dataset GE.Bedrock 1:1 million also contains information on shear displacement structures like faults that are not included in this service.

  • The digital geological map of France at 1:1million scale is composed of layers of polygonal objects depicting stratigraphic units and lines depicting contours and faults.
